Introduction

msxml4.dll is a vital Dynamic Link Library (DLL) file developed by Microsoft. It plays a crucial role in the functioning of Windows applications that depend on XML processing capabilities. Without this file, many programs may not operate correctly, leading to potential software failures and errors.

What Is msxml4.dll?

Msxml4.dll is a DLL file that provides essential functions for the Windows operating system. It is primarily associated with Microsoft MSXML 4.0 SP 1 and is integral to the execution of various applications. Its absence can lead to significant disruptions in software performance and user experience.

Potential Issues or Errors

Errors associated with msxml4.dll can arise from various sources, such as corrupted files, registry issues, or conflicts with other software. Common error messages include ‘msxml4.dll is missing’ and ‘msxml4.dll error loading,’ which indicate that the file may be damaged or improperly installed.

Here are a few extra steps you might try:

  • Perform a Full Malware Scan: Ensure your PC isn’t harboring viruses or spyware that can damage system files.
  • Update Your Drivers: Outdated or corrupt drivers can lead to DLL conflicts. Consider checking for updated drivers via Windows Update or the manufacturer’s site.
  • Use System Restore (If Available): Rolling back to a previously stable restore point can sometimes reverse recent DLL-related issues.
  • Reinstall Problematic Software: If an application specifically triggers the DLL error, reinstalling it might replace missing or corrupted files.
